a break from assumptions — an invocation and commentary on cognition

the reading:

the text:

whatever lies you let slip
through the supple sieve of your mind
may amount in you
root and stem of your suffering

sympathetical illusions make cruel mistresses.
the brain fills in the blanks
conjuring imitation solutions
missing something. messing up.
mistaking.
supposing.

the subtle rot eroding knowledge
through laying routes that, reinforced, become ruts
and enclose and reduce encounters
leading nowhere fruitful, read: dead ends.
drains down which we pour the waste
unprocessed, of our squandered interactions.

rather,
deprive your trust of what experience contradicts.
let the flaws in your sensemaking break
your coveted system to bits.

the break liberates. lets you breathe.
fragments evaporate at your feet.

defenestrate taut beliefs.
relinquish the self-knot
—reconcile it not.

find a lightening relief.

enter stream
exit knowing
and be free, if not sure
